Monthly Cost of Living

Monthly costs for one person with rent: $2,320 in Barcelona versus $377 in Sixth of October City.

Estimated couple costs with rent: $3,426 in Barcelona versus $698 in Sixth of October City.

Monthly costs for a family of three with rent: $4,532 in Barcelona versus $1,018 in Sixth of October City.

Living in Barcelona is roughly 515% more expensive than in Sixth of October City, driven mainly by Groceries & Markets.

The two cities straddle the global median: Barcelona is 74% above, Sixth of October City is 72% below.

Cost Breakdown

A one-bedroom apartment in the center runs $1,579 in Barcelona and $59.1 in Sixth of October City. Housing cost is often the main lever when comparing two cities.

Barcelona pays 752% more on average. The extra income cushions the higher costs, though housing choices and lifestyle decide how much of the gap is truly closed.

Dining out: $70.0 in Barcelona vs $35.00 in Sixth of October City for a mid-range dinner for two. Groceries echo the gap at $320 vs $101 per month, with Sixth of October City cheaper across the board.
